Expressing without words

We use our words to express a lot of things, like how we feel, who we are,a and what we believe. But as an artist I don't have many words that can do that so I paint. If you want to know about me look at my work. I carefully choose my pallet based on the colors that best express how I feel. My subject is chosen by what inspires me at the time. But the most important part is how I apply it on the canvas. People look at art and interpret it the way they see it. I create it the way I see it. Sometimes it makes no sense to anyone but me but what good is that? The whole point of creating is to express who you are as an artist. My art can be my voice. My voice has words but they are not heard with ears but with your heart. I am conveying what's in my heart to yours when I paint. My story is expressed visually. My joy comes from knowing my message is clear. It is too bad not many choose their words and how they say them as carefully as an artist who is simply communicating the best way they can. Words are powerful, but sometimes its best to say nothing at all!
